EVR-4: Stone Base System

Product Information

General Information

EVR 4 is generally used on inverted roof areas where the roof requires additional build up for level transitions and surface levels.

This system provides excellent vertical drainage and allows the FFL to be set at desired levels. Additionally, it provides anchorage and a fire break between our system and the waterproofing build-up. Approximate dry weight of the system is 170-200kgs/m² @100mm depth.

System heights can be set to requirements by adjusting aggregate build ups. The combined build-up of the Wonder Yarn 36mm and 30mm Forcefield foam is 66mm, however as artificial grass has a crush factor of a minimum of 50%, the total height reduces to 48mm. This means that aggregate levels should be finished at 48mm below FFL.

As a norm, all of the EverRoof® systems require a perimeter margin of 250mm Scottish pebbles to provide perimeter anchorage, however the EVR 4 system does not require the pebble margin as the aggregate build up provides the necessary anchorage for the system.

System Layers

EVR-4 Stone Base System

Wonder Yarn 36mm

Wonder Yarn represents the future of artificial grass, taking its name from the exclusive W shaped green blades of yarn which give the product a robust yet real look.

Geotextile

Filter Fleece Geotextile

Forcefield Foam 30mm

30mm shock absorbing foam with a fire retardant filter fleece top. Meets EN ISO 12616 Water infiltration rate of 20000 mm·h−1

6mm to dust

6mm to dust stone

Aggregate base

Aggregate base

Geotextile

Filter Fleece Geotextile
